WITH Joel Katz, MD, CLIA Australasia – 23,000 and counting: The size and passion of Australia’s cruise community has become clear this week as CLIA’s Ready, Set, Sail campaign provides an opportunity for supporters to be heard by political leaders.
Since its launch last Wed, more
than 23,000 emails have been
sent to Members of Parliament
and Ministers around the country,
targeting state and federal
governments with a united voice in
support of a cruise resumption.
Travel agents, industry
stakeholders, cruise passengers
and other supporters have helped
reinforce CLIA’s lobbying efforts by
taking part in the campaign.
We’ve been overwhelmed by the
response, but there’s still more
work to be done.
